## SpoolPilot Service — Limits & Quotas

Welcome aboard. SpoolPilot is Tarnwell Systems' printer-spooler microservice; it accepts render jobs from the Inkgate API and fans them out to site printers. Each tenant gets a fixed job quota per hour, and oversized payloads are rejected at the edge rather than queued. Jobs exceeding the page ceiling are split automatically. Before changing any enforcement behaviour, review the current quota constants, which are reproduced below.

tuning constants:
RATE_LIMITS = {
    "istox": 465,
    "wendor": 846,
    "novvan": 466,
    "julok": 655,
    "sorax": 651,
    "belath": 752,
    "druax": 1007,
}

## Configuration

The Pindrift thumbnail queue reads all settings from the environment at boot. Relevant variables:

- `THUMB_CONCURRENCY` — worker count, default 4
- `THUMB_MAX_BYTES` — rejects source images above this size
- `THUMB_FORMATS` — allowed output formats

No settings are reloaded at runtime; changes require a restart. Workers authenticate to the object store before pulling jobs, and that credential is defined on the next line of the env file.

env line for bahip-hahif: RELAY_SECRET8=ee0d4f48

## Deployment

Textgate's encoding sniffer runs as a sidecar next to the upload service. Deploy both together; the sniffer inspects the first 64 KB of each uploaded text file and tags it before storage. Mismatched tags block ingestion, so keep the confidence threshold sane. The sidecar reads its runtime settings from the values below.

deployment values, yafop-fahap:
[lamwyn]
team = silath
access_code = ac_166fb2
host = lamwyn.orvexgrid.example
port = 9300
owner = pelael.praius
peer = istiel.zarqeldyn.corp

Subject: DR drill Thursday — autocomplete index

Hi support crew — heads up, Thursday we're running a disaster-recovery drill on the Quicktype autocomplete index. Expect suggestions to feel sluggish for about an hour while we rebuild from the replica. If customers ask, it's planned. To unlock the drill dashboard, use the recovery passphrase below.

unlock words, fawig-bagef: olidor-holir-istox-holath-tamys-quenion-giliel